Optoacoustics — Advances in high-frequency optomechanics and Brillouin scattering

Guest Editors Birgit Stiller, Paulo Dainese, and Ewold Verhagen worked in collaboration with APL Photonics Editor Benjamin Eggleton on this Special Topic. The interaction of light waves with mechanical vibrations at the micro- and nanoscale offers a unique link between two different physical domains. It bridges frequencies from MHz to THz and allows exploiting physical phenomena between electro-magnetic and mechanical waves. These phenomena have been traditionally studied in the research fields of cavity optomechanics and Brillouin scattering, that recently merge together investigating high-frequency mechanical and acoustic waves. In this collection, we aim to showcase the diverse fundamental and applied research activities in both optomechanics and Brillouin scattering and to highlight the current merging of the two fields.
